Trace Sparing Laura

Laura's memories of Trace slaughtering wolves from the flashbacks of Page 431 and Page 587 suggested by Nitarius! To recap, young Laura was captured by wolves while trying to chase after Keith, and then the village was destroyed by Trace pursuing his wife's killer. Laura was sure she was going to die, but a moment later Trace would simply walk away.
